The Rich History of Polo in The Palm Beaches
The history of Polo in the Palm Beaches dates back to the 1920s when the region was being developed as a luxurious playground for the affluent. With a warm climate, lush landscapes, and vast open spaces, the Palm Beaches quickly became an ideal setting for equestrian pursuits.

The sport’s prominence soared in the 1970s thanks to the visionary efforts of the late William Ylvisaker, a real estate developer and passionate player who founded the iconic Palm Beach Polo and Country Club in Wellington.

Ylvisaker was a man who was known for having a down-to-earth, friendly nature, which seemed at odds with his considerable business acumen. His links to the sport extended far beyond commercial investments, as he was among the world’s highest-ranked amateur players with a rare 7-goal rating.

Without William Ylvisaker’s efforts, the United States would likely not be the powerhouse in the sport it is today, and The Palm Beaches wouldn’t have its vaunted reputation in the sport, with the ability to attract the world’s top players and high-profile guests.

A professional player relaxing at the end of the day

Although Polo is regarded as somewhat of a niche sport in comparison to others, it has been growing in popularity in recent years, partly fuelled by the Netflix documentary ‘POLO’, which was filmed in Wellington, one of the 39 cities and towns represented by The Palm Beaches.

The documentary provides viewers with an intimate glimpse into the lives of professional players, both on and off the field, bringing the sport’s glamour and intensity to a new generation of fans.

Spectate ‘The Sport of Kings’ in The Palm Beaches
From January to April, the National Polo Center becomes the epicentre of elite equestrian activity, offering an unforgettable blend of thrilling competition and refined hospitality.

The region hosts many prestigious polo matches and equestrian events, including the highly celebrated Lexus International Gay Polo Tournament in April. This vibrant celebration sees players from around the globe compete on Patagones’ world-class field, blending sporting excellence with a welcoming and inclusive atmosphere.

Equestrian and Polo enthusiasts can also witness the world’s finest horses and riders in action at the renowned Winter Equestrian Festival (8th January – 30th March), an iconic event that invites travellers to experience the grace and thrill of show jumping and dressage.

The polo season culminates with the prestigious USPA U.S. Open Polo Championship® final, an unmissable event showcasing the sport’s best.
